解釈可能な時空間予測のための制約付きニューラルアーキテクチャ FlowMixer(FlowMixer: A Constrained Neural Architecture for Interpretable Spatiotemporal Forecasting)

田中専務

拓海先生、最近若手から「FlowMixerって論文が面白い」と聞きましたが、要するに何が新しいんでしょうか。うちの現場で使えるかどうか、まずは全体像を簡単に教えてください。

AIメンター拓海

素晴らしい着眼点ですね!FlowMixerは「構造を守る制約付きの行列操作」を使って、時空間データの長期予測を解きやすくしたニューラル設計です。難しそうに聞こえますが、要点は三つ。解釈性が高いこと、予測期間(ホライズン)を数式的に扱えること、そして物理現象に近い振る舞いを捉えられることですよ。

田中専務

うーん、解釈性という言葉が肝ですね。私が気にするのは投資対効果で、なぜこの方式が既存の黒箱モデルより価値があるのか、その点を教えていただけますか。

AIメンター拓海

素晴らしい着眼点ですね!投資対効果の観点では三つの利点があります。第一に、モデルの内部が行列操作の組み合わせで記述されるため、予測の要因を人が追えること。第二に、学習後も予測ホライズンを数式で延長でき、再学習コストを下げられること。第三に、物理法則に近い挙動を保持しやすく、現場の信頼獲得につながることです。

田中専務

行列操作で内部を見やすくするというのは、要するに数字の掛け算や足し算で説明できる部分を残している、ということですか。それが現場で意味のある情報に結びつくのですか。

AIメンター拓海

その通りですよ。FlowMixerは非負行列混合層(Non-negative Matrix Mixing)を用いており、数値が負にならないよう制約することで意味のあるパターンを保つんです。たとえば工場の流量や需要予測であれば、負の値は物理的に意味がないので、そうした制約が現場理解につながります。

田中専務

なるほど。あと論文名にあるKroneckerやKoopmanという言葉が気になります。これは実務でどう役立つのですか。結局、導入後に現場の判断に使える形で出てくるんでしょうか。

AIメンター拓海

素晴らしい着眼点ですね!Kronecker積(Kronecker product)やKoopman operator(Koopmanオペレーター)の考え方は、複雑な空間と時間の変化を分離して扱えるようにする数学的道具です。これにより、時系列のモード(特徴パターン)を抽出して「どの場所でどのパターンが強いか」を可視化でき、現場の意思決定に直結するインサイトを提供できます。

田中専務

それは心強いですね。ただ計算資源や実装の複雑さも気になります。うちのITチームはクラウドに不安があり、現場ですぐ使える形で導入できるのかを知りたいです。

AIメンター拓海

大丈夫、一緒にやれば必ずできますよ。実際には計算コストは増す面があるものの、モデルを簡素化したSemi-Orthogonal Basic Reservoir(SOBR)といった構成を使えば、比較的軽量に運用できる設計案があります。まずは小さなパイロットで効果とコストを比較し、その結果で本格展開を判断するのが現実的です。

田中専務

これって要するに、物理的意味を壊さないように制約を付けた行列操作でモデルを組み、抽出したモードを見て現場判断に活かせる、ということですね。間違っていませんか。

AIメンター拓海

その通りですよ。端的に表現するとその通りです。要は黒箱のまま高精度を追うのではなく、構造を与えて中身を扱いやすくしたことで、現場で説明可能かつ延長可能な予測を実現したのです。

田中専務

最後に、私が部長会で説明するときに使える短い要点をいただけますか。忙しい場で3つに絞って話したいのです。

AIメンター拓海

大丈夫、三点にまとめると一、解釈できる設計で現場の信頼を得やすい。二、学習後に予測期間を数式で延ばせるため運用コストが下がる。三、小さなパイロットで効果検証が可能である。これで部長会でも論点が明確になりますよ。

田中専務

わかりました。自分の言葉で整理すると、FlowMixerは現場の物理感を失わないように行列の形で制約を入れ、重要な時空間パターンを取り出して長期予測を手早く拡張できる仕組み、という理解で合っております。ありがとうございました、拓海先生。

1.概要と位置づけ

結論から述べる。FlowMixerは時空間(spatiotemporal)データの長期予測において、精度と解釈性を同時に向上させるニューラルアーキテクチャである。従来の高精度モデルがしばしばブラックボックス化する一方で、FlowMixerは内部を行列操作で構造化して説明可能なモードを抽出する点で差別化されている。なぜ重要かと言えば、経営の現場では予測結果の根拠がないモデルは採用が難しく、解釈性があることで現場受け入れと投資判断が容易になるからである。もう一つの要点は、学習後に予測ホライズンを数式的に操作できる点であり、運用上の再学習コストを下げる期待が持てる。

基礎の位置づけを示すと、FlowMixerは統計的学習と動力学系理論(dynamical systems theory)を橋渡しする設計思想を取る。具体的には非負行列混合層(Non-negative Matrix Mixing)により意味のある混合係数を保ちつつ、可逆的な写像(reversible mapping)で前処理と逆変換を行うため、モードの形状が保たれる。これにより得られるモードは単なる数値上の成分ではなく、空間的に意味のあるパターンとして解釈可能である。経営的には、これが現場の観察データと直結するインサイトを生み、意思決定に役立つ点が大きい。

位置づけの実務的な含意は三つある。一、説明可能性により現場と経営層の合意形成が容易になること。二、学習済みモデルのホライズン延長が可能で短期の追加学習コストを削減できること。三、物理現象を模した挙動を保ちやすいため、既存の物理モデルとの併用が検討しやすいことである。これらは特に需要予測、流体解析、交通や電力網の運用といった分野で直接的な価値を生む。以上を踏まえ、FlowMixerは単なる精度向上ではなく、現場で使える形のモデル設計へと向かわせる重要な一歩である。

2.先行研究との差別化ポイント

先行研究には高性能な時系列予測モデルや動的モード分解(Dynamic Mode Decomposition (DMD) 動的モード分解)に基づく手法がある。これらはそれぞれ強みがあるが、前者は解釈性に乏しく後者はスケールやノイズに弱いという課題があった。FlowMixerの差別化点は、非負行列混合という制約をアーキテクチャに組み込み、さらに可逆写像で形状を保つことで、統計的手法と動力学的解析の両方の利点を取り込んでいる点である。結果として、モードの物理的意味と統計的再現性を両立させることが可能になった。

もう少し具体的に言うと、既存のニューラル手法はしばしば重みの解釈が難しく、業務判断に利用する際に説明責任の障壁となった。対照的にFlowMixerは行列混合係数が非負であることにより、各モードの寄与が直感的に理解できるため、現場の担当者が納得して使いやすい。加えてKronecker積などの構造化を用いることで高次元データの扱いを合理化し、モード分離の精度を高めている。これが従来法との差分であり、現場導入の際の意思決定コストを下げる要因である。

3.中核となる技術的要素

FlowMixerの技術核は三つの要素から成る。第一に非負行列混合(Non-negative Matrix Mixing)であり、これは成分の寄与を負にしないことで物理的解釈を保つ設計である。第二に可逆写像(reversible mapping)で、入力の形状を保ちながら混合を行い、逆変換により元のスケールに戻せるためモードの形が壊れない。第三にKronecker–Koopmanモードの統合である。ここでKronecker積(Kronecker product)は空間・時間の構造を分離する数学的手法を提供し、Koopman operator(Koopmanオペレーター)は非線形動力学を線形作用素として扱える枠組みを与える。

これらを組み合わせることで、FlowMixerは「モード抽出」と「ホライズン操作」を同時に実現する。モード抽出は現場での説明に直結する情報を取り出し、ホライズン操作は学習後に予測期間を延ばす際の再訓練を最小化する。加えてSemi-Orthogonal Basic Reservoir(SOBR)と呼ばれる簡素化したリザバー構成が提案されており、カオス的挙動の予測でも専門的なフレームワークと同等の成果を示す点が注目される。これらは実務において導入・運用の現実性を高める技術的工夫である。

4.有効性の検証方法と成果

検証は多様なドメインに対して行われている。具体的には時系列予測、カオス予測、流体力学に関連するデータでテストされ、長期ホライズンでのロバスト性が示された。評価指標は従来の誤差尺度に加え、抽出されたモードの物理的整合性やホライズン操作の正確さも重視されている。結果として、多くのタスクで競合手法に匹敵するかそれを上回る性能を示し、特に長期予測において安定性が高まる点が確認された。

実験での示唆は二点ある。一つは構造化された制約が過学習を抑え、長期予測での一般化性能を向上させること。もう一つはモードの可視化が異常検知や原因分析に役立つため、現場での解釈可能性が実運用の意思決定に寄与することである。ただし論文でも指摘されている通り、計算複雑度のスケーリングや特定物理システムにおける保存則の明示的担保がない点は留意点として挙げられる。現場導入時にはこれらのトレードオフを検討する必要がある。

5.研究を巡る議論と課題

FlowMixerは多くの利点を示す一方で議論の余地もある。第一に計算コストの増加である。構造化行列や可逆写像の処理は単純なブラックボックスより重くなりやすく、特に高解像度の時空間データでは実行時間とメモリが問題になる可能性がある。第二に物理的保存則の明示的保証がない点だ。非負制約は意味を与えるが、エネルギー保存などの厳密な法則を自動的に満たすわけではないため、特定用途では追加の工夫が必要である。

第三に運用面の課題も無視できない。モデルの解釈性を現場に受け入れさせるためには可視化や説明用のダッシュボード、そして担当者の教育が求められる。加えて、学習データの偏りや外挿領域での不確実性評価をどう扱うかについては、実務での継続的検証が必要である。総じて、FlowMixerは理論的に魅力的で実務に近い設計だが、現場導入には計算資源、追加の物理情報取り込み、運用の仕組みが重要になる。

6.今後の調査・学習の方向性

今後の研究は三つの方向で進むと考えられる。第一は計算効率化であり、可逆写像やKronecker構造をさらに効率的に扱うアルゴリズム開発が期待される。第二は物理的制約の統合であり、エネルギー保存や質量保存などのドメイン知識を直接組み込むことで信頼性を高める方向だ。第三は実運用に向けた評価フレームワークの整備であり、パイロット導入から運用評価までの標準プロセスが求められる。

検索に使える英語キーワードを列挙する。Spatiotemporal forecasting, Interpretable neural networks, Koopman theory, Dynamic mode decomposition, Constrained matrix operations, Non-negative matrix factorization, Reservoir computing, Long-horizon forecasting.

会議で使えるフレーズ集

「本提案は予測精度と解釈性を両立するFlowMixerアーキテクチャを用い、現場の説明要求に応えます。」

「学習後のホライズン延長が可能なため、短期的な再学習コストを抑えられる点が運用上の強みです。」

「まずは小さなパイロットで期待効果と計算コストを比較し、段階的に投資を判断しましょう。」

F. B. Mehouachi, S. E. Jabari, “FlowMixer: A Constrained Neural Architecture for Interpretable Spatiotemporal Forecasting,” arXiv preprint arXiv:2505.16786v1, 2025.

AIBRプレミアム

関連する記事

AI Business Reviewをもっと見る

今すぐ購読し、続きを読んで、すべてのアーカイブにアクセスしましょう。

続きを読む